  • Abstract
    Chord is one of the best known lookup protocols for structured peer-to-peer (P2P) networks. Nodes in Chord can be viewed as being placed on a one-dimensional ring. In this paper, we present a novel concept of bi-dimensional P2P, in which all nodes are placed onto a square rather than a ring to enable the flexible configuration of ring(s). Diverse ring configuration schemes form a uniform protocol family called multi-ring bi-dimensional (MRBD) protocols, and Chord can be considered as MRBD-1. Different configurations of rings provide various performance to satisfy diverse user requirements. We study examples of MRBD from both theoretical analysis and simulations. The results validate the effectiveness of MRBD in improving P2P lookup performance.
